Outcomes of moderate mixed aortic valve stenosis and regurgitation

Abstract

Insights

Patients with moderate mixed aortic valve disease (MAVD) have similar survival to severe aortic stenosis (AS) but worse than severe aortic regurgitation (AR). Symptoms or reduced ejection fraction in MAVD indicate higher mortality risk, suggesting AVR benefits.

Background:

  • Limited data exist on mortality for moderate mixed aortic valve disease (MAVD).
  • Current guidelines lack specific recommendations for aortic valve replacement (AVR) in MAVD.
  • MAVD combines moderate aortic stenosis (AS) and moderate aortic regurgitation (AR).

Purpose of the Study:

  • Compare survival in moderate MAVD versus severe AS or severe AR.
  • Evaluate the impact of symptoms or LVEF < 50% on MAVD mortality.
  • Inform AVR decision-making for MAVD patients.

Main Methods:

  • Retrospective analysis of 1926 patients from four centers.
  • Included groups: 527 moderate MAVD, 413 severe AR, 986 severe AS.
  • Primary endpoint: all-cause mortality over a median 7.2-year follow-up.

Main Results:

  • Adjusted 10-year survival: MAVD (62%), severe AS (55%), severe AR (79%).
  • Symptomatic MAVD mortality comparable to symptomatic severe AS.
  • Asymptomatic MAVD mortality similar to severe AR; MAVD with LVEF < 50% similar to severe AS with LVEF < 50%.

Conclusions:

  • Symptoms or LVEF < 50% in moderate MAVD correlate with increased mortality.
  • Mortality risk in MAVD with these factors is comparable to severe AS.
  • AVR is recommended for moderate MAVD patients with symptoms or left ventricular dysfunction.

Aortic regurgitation (AR) is when the aortic valve does not close or seal properly, leading to backward blood circulation from the aorta into the left ventricle during diastole. Common causes of AR include rheumatic heart disease, congenital valve defects, and aortic root dilation. Managing AR requires a multifaceted approach to alleviate symptoms, preserve left ventricular function, and address the underlying cause of the regurgitation.
